Convert Team Discussions → Knowledge Base Articles → Slack Updates
Automatically transform valuable team discussions into searchable knowledge base content and notify your team when new articles are published.
Workflow Steps
Assemble
Capture discussion threads
Set up webhooks in Assemble to trigger when discussions reach a certain engagement threshold (e.g., 5+ replies or marked as 'resolved'). Configure the webhook to send discussion content, participants, and key links to Zapier.
Zapier
Process and format content
Use Zapier's Formatter tool to clean up the discussion text, extract key points, and structure the content with proper headings. Use AI by Zapier or OpenAI integration to summarize long discussions into concise, searchable formats.
Notion
Create knowledge base entry
Automatically create a new page in your team's Notion knowledge base with the formatted discussion content. Include tags for easy filtering, link back to the original Assemble discussion, and add metadata like participants and date.
Slack
Notify team of new article
Send a formatted message to your team's Slack channel announcing the new knowledge base article. Include a brief summary, direct link to the Notion page, and mention key participants from the original discussion.

Why This Works
Transforms ephemeral conversations into permanent, searchable knowledge while keeping the team informed about new resources.
Best For
Remote teams that want to preserve and share insights from ad-hoc discussions
